v0.1 (build 62) Change Log:



GENERAL:
- Numerous new world areas, monsters, bosses, ores, plants, weapons, items, sounds. Now 15 units + 2 bosses (before: 8 units) and 122 items (before: 53). Many modifications of existing ones. No details, no spoils!
- Dynamic plants (and trees) system. Every plant can now be planted and farmed. Plants are born, live and die, depending of the conditions: water (in soil and above), light, altitude.
- Add water pressure simulation. Water flows smoother, can have its level rise, and adds forces to walls.
- Each wall now has a specific weight
- Electric system with generators (hydroelectric and solar ones), wires and items that require power.
- Multi-Threading support for complex simulation parts
- Miniaturizor can now repair damaged items with left-click (when selected)
- Add Credits screen

BUG FIXES:
- Fixed monsters (especially for fireflies) pathfinding bug that was making them unnecessarily attack blocks to make a new route when a route existed even if it meant a slight detour to reach the player.
- Turrets check line-of-sight before shooting. Better target selection.
- Non-water monsters shouldn't spawn in water anymore

BALANCE:
- Modification of the drop random system to smooth the drop rates.
- From time to time monsters attack turrets that hit them... enjoy! Luckily turrets hp have been increased a lot.
- At night, monsters drop radioactive bloody flesh items instead of the usual drops.
- Numerous refinements to the items' recipes, the ores' deposits, the units stats... well almost everything has changed in fact.
- Modifications to the fall/recoil damages and the recoil pushes. Damages to monsters that fall.

Road to v0.1: water pressure simulation

I'm now working on the first major update v0.1!
My first work has been to add pressure to the water simulation. As you can see in this .gif, structures can now be broken by the pressure force, and the water level can rise if pushed by pressure from below. And it makes the water flow much more smoothly: no more "sloping sea".

After that i've worked on the performances optimisation and multi-threading support.

v0.06 (build 5) changelog:



GENERAL:
- During the night, spawn much less often monsters that can't reach the player... It should make the floating-base trick much less effective.
- During the day, monsters don't become aggressive if they can't see the player (from 8 blocs), hear it shooting/digging (from 10 blocs) or be very close (2 blocks). Do not hesitate to give me feedback about this little infiltration feature.
- Add an UI icon for all passive items currently in use (Armor, Flashlight, Miniaturizor)
- Add Spanish translation )

BUG FIXES:
- Fix a crash that happened after 29 hours of play (I should have tested the game longer !!)
- Fix a big performance issue when there are a lot of blocks with physics. Now 7 times faster.
- Doesn't black-freeze anymore if localization file not found (the bug occured for Spanish players).
- Fix the pause menu that didn't really pause the game

BALANCE:
- Add 4 metal scraps at start to be able to build the AutoBuilder MK2 if we built another MK1 and 6 turrets.

Update v0.054

And here is a new update! Please tell me if anything is broken, as I updated the project to Unity 5 there could be unexpected behaviors (I hope not!).

GENERAL:
- Project updated to Unity 5
- 2 new musics for the night!

BUG FIXES:
- Health bars for turrets now properly displayed, and turrets are healed by healing turrets.
- Water surfaces doesn't disappear anymore. At least i found and destroyed you, you nasty bug!
- You cannot shoot through a block anymore (well in rare cases you still can, but it's much better now!)
- Fix bug when saving/loading during rocket take-off, or when you get hit during take-off
- Do not bug as hell anymore when spamming F9 keys. And F9 now works in the loading screen.
- Turrets should better handle monsters when they are out of screen. I think they were taking advantage of you being away to take a nap.

BALANCE:
- Repair turret: heal much slower, but with a greater range. It should not prevent enemies from destroying walls, but just help you repairing them.
- Rocket-jump effect doesn't occur anymore if you shoot up, to prevent unexpected and frustrating deaths.
- The first day start a little earlier to give a little more time to prepare the first night.
- Monsters stay in place longer when player goes away with a teleporter (they await your return!)
